By Nick Butler in NanjingAugust 20 - A total of 24 Indian athletes have been sent home from the Asian Youth Games here before the start of their competitions after they were found to be too old for their under 17 events.

By Gary AndersonAugust 19 - Newly crowned US Amateur champion Matt Fitzpatrick will be looking to continue his fantastic year so far as he leads his Great Britain and Ireland teammates into battle against the USA in the 44th Walker Cup taking place in Southampton, New York on September 7 and 8.

By Gary AndersonAugust 18 - Matt Fitzpatrick says he has entered "golfing heaven" following his historic win at the US Amateur Championship in Brookline, which sees the 18-year-old secure a place at next year's US Masters, US Open and Open Championships.

By Gary AndersonAugust 14 - Five-time Olympian Natascha Keller of Germany has decided to call it a day by announcing her retirement from all forms of hockey following a glittering career which included a gold medal at the 2004 Athens Olympic Games.

By Gary AndersonAugust 11 - American Jason Dufner claimed his maiden Major victory at Oak Hill in New York with a final found of 68 to become USPGA champion and banish the memories of 2011 when he blew a five-shot lead with four holes to play in the same tournament in Atlanta.

By Nick ButlerAugust 7 - A petition has been launched demanding equality for female boxers in the wake of the announcement that the number of weight categories for women will remain at just three for the Rio 2016 Olympic Games.

By Gary AndersonJuly 31 - The famous Ailsa course at Turnberry in Ayrshire will play host to the world's top female golfers once again as the venue has been chosen to stage the women's Ricoh British Open in 2015.

By Duncan MackayJuly 24 - Leading beer manufacturer Heineken have renewed their deal to be the home base for Dutch athletes and their families, media, sponsors and fans during the Winter Olympics in Sochi 2014 and the Summer Games at Rio 2016, it was announced today.
